Can somebody clarify the use of ambiguous assignments for CH2 groups,
please. If I create a new resonance in peak assignment popup and use,
for example, Hb* to assign it, an additional resonance will be created
and one resonance will be assigned to Hb2 and the other to Hb3 proton.
After that both resonances appear to be independent. I can add or remove
them separately as contributions to peaks, deassign one of them and so
on. Is there a connection between them, and if there is, what effect it
has. What is the difference of using Hb* as opposite to creating two
resonances and assigning one to Hb2 and the other to Hb3.
